Carnival canceled in Brazil 

The World

Brazil has canceled its annual Carnival celebrations. No parades, floats or elaborate costumes. Instead, revelers have taken the festivities online, with people dressing in velvet, sequins and feathers, and bands performing concerts virtually. The World’s Marco Werman has more.
